training and dealing with small wrists

CAMDandersson

New member
I always had small wrists and it sucks because now that I have been working out and my arms got bigger and muscular they are still small as before I started the gym,
thought they would get bigger as my arms got bigger but no, my question for you guys is if there is a speciall routine I can do to develop my wrists, thank you.
 
Your wrists themselves are a joint and do not contain muscles but your forearms run from your elbow into your wrists and contain multiple muscles that can be worked and make larger.

Unfortunately you can't change your bone structure. Your bone structure is determined by your genetics. That is why some people are 5'8 and some people are 6'2. No drug, supplement or steroid will make your wrists bigger.

Your forearm muscles extend from your elbow into your wrists. Having large forearms will make your wrists appear slightly larger. Start doing wrist curls and reverse wrist curls on your arm workout days to train your forearms. I would do 4 sets of each, 8-12 reps per set.​
 
While you cant change your wrists, you can strengthen grip a few different ways. First off, you need to train without gloves and straps. Second, incorporate exercises that will directly help with grip such as the farmers walk.
